What is recorded here
Scotland's National Record of the Historic Environment records Sheriff Hall, Cartshed and Granary as Cart Shed (mid 19th Century) (1849), Farmstead (mid 19th Century) (1849), Granary (mid 19th Century) (1849). The official map says its point is accurate as follows: NGR given to the nearest 1m. The record does not by itself mean that the public may enter the place.
